East Carolina University Language Academy
East Carolina University Language Academy (ECULA) provides high quality intensive English language instruction to international students and professionals. ECULA has teachers experienced in teaching English as a second language (ESL) and utilizes small classes to optimize your class experience. The Office of International Affairs houses the program and provides opportunities for integration with the ECU community and the surrounding area in Greenville, North Carolina. Additional activities and travel opportunities sponsored by the Office of International Affairs will be available to ECULA students.
ECULA provides opportunities for students to engage in American culture through involvement in the university and Greenville communities. Diversity on the ECU campus creates opportunities for interactions with students and faculty from a variety of cultural backgrounds. Additionally, attending ECULA provides a wonderful introduction to ECU's campus, facilities, faculty and classes. You can enjoy physical activities in the one of the best-equipped student recreation centers with indoor and outdoor swimming pools, a rock climbing wall, weight lifting and cardio equipment, an indoor track, aerobic rooms, squash and racquetball courts.
Upon successful completion of the highest level of classes offered at ECULA, students will have satisfied the language requirement for admission to ECU; however, all other academic requirements for admission will still need to be met. Admission to the ECULA does not guarantee admission to the university.

Classes
Five levels of classes from high beginners to advanced.
Classes meet five days a week from Monday to Friday. All classes meet in two hour blocks and cover the following areas:
-
Reading and vocabulary building (six hours per week)
-
Oral communication skills (six hours per week)
-
Note-taking and study skills (four hours per week)
-
Writing for college (four hours per week)

Students are recommended to apply as early as possible, because obtaining a US visa may take longer than anticipated. Applications received after the deadline will be considered on space availability.
Applicants can apply for conditional admission to ECU contingent upon successful completion of the Language Academy. Simultaneous application to both the ECULA and ECU is encouraged.
Fees
-
Application Fee: $50 (non-refundable)
-
Tuition, room and meal plan: $4,000 per 8 week session
-
Fees also include: health and accident insurance and use of university facilities
-
Students who do not require housing need to consult with the staff for fee adjustment
-
Housing for Fall and Spring sessions require enrollment in both sessions 1 and 2
